Hakodate is an international city that flourished through trading. It was one of the first trading ports in Japan along with Yokohama Port and Nagasaki Port in the 19th century.

Recently, Hakodate ranked 1st for the 11th consecutive year as the most attractive city in Japan. It has more than 20 tourist spots that were given 1 or more stars in Michelin Green Guide Japan. Hakodate is regarded as one of the most promising travel destinations in Japan by international tourists. The port city serves as the trading center where select tea from all over Japan is sold and enjoyed.

Located in a subarctic climate, Hakodate does not produce tea, but rather collects precious tea leaves through the connoisseurship and persistence of tea merchants, and you will encounter tea from all over Japan in this experience.

Taste tea leaves from major tea-producing regions while listening to a tea expert in the store, and enjoy the culture and history behind the aroma of tea.
